Big boost for African Warriors cricket team after 14 sixes hit:

On 4 December 2016 Hollywoodbets hosted the African Warriors cricket club from KwaMashu as their special guests at a double-header of T20 matches at Sahara Stadium Kingsmead.

2016hbafwar500African Warriors had the privilege of being chosen as the fourth Hollywoodbets cricket development club which entitles them to a baseline donation of R5 000 including R200 for every six hit during the match, and R2 000 should the ball land on the purple Hollywoodbets branded roof.

Courtesy of fourteen sixes hit during the Dolphins match, including one that landed on the purple roof, they will receive a R9 600 donation towards the club’s running costs.

Leslie M. Moeti, African Warriors Cricket Club Manager, is excited about the positive impact this donation will have on the club going forward. “Our club is home to four teams and we are battling to survive with the cost of gear and transport.”

“Many of our players do not have the money to be able to come to practice or attend matches.

“Ninety percent of our players live in townships and they can’t afford to buy cricket boots, you see the guys and ladies play with the same old torn boots every season.

“This financial assistance from Hollywoodbets will go a long way to bring us some relief.

“We were also incredibly happy to be able to support the Dolphins live because four former Warriors form part of this fantastic team,” he said.

Zolisa Diki, Corporate Social Investment Coordinator at Hollywoodbets, was thrilled to see the children enjoy their time at the match. “This was a great day of cricket action and the kids definitely loved seeing these professional players on the field.

“We are proud to support this club as part of our T20 Cricket Development campaign and we wish them all the best with producing great future players!” she said.

For each T20 match played in Durban the company will feature one development cricket team from the Greater Durban area as their cricket development club. The chosen club will receive free tickets to a match at Sahara Stadium Kingsmead, transport to and from the match, #DolFanArmy T-shirts and caps as well as a meal. On top of that they will also receive a financial contribution of R5 000 as well as an additional R200 for every six hit during the match!
